Greece, N.Y. - The Humane Society of Greater Rochester is looking for more information about a miniature Schnauzer mix that was left at the Lollypop Adoption Center in the Mall at Greece Ridge earlier this month.
The dog is in good health and shows no signs of abuse. "McTavish" is being cared for at Lollypop.
Humane Society officers want to speak with two women seen at the mall, who may know more about the dog's past and its owner.
If you recognize the women in the photo, or have more information about the dog, you're asked to call the Animal Cruelty Hotline at 223-6500.
Lollypop is offering a reward for information leading to the identification of the dog and his owner.
